The Jr. Scientist (Researcher 1) position is responsible for performing professional laboratory work in a research laboratory. Will join a laboratory that provides research sample processing and immune monitoring services for early phase clinical trials. Will also contribute to maintenance of a large bio-specimen repository. We are looking for a person who is detail oriented and who enjoys being part of a collaborative team. (45%) Pick up blood and other biological samples from hospital or clinics. Interact effectively with clinic and hospital staff in person and by phone to resolve any questions or problems with biological samples. Process samples; in collaboration with other lab staff, perform multiple sequential procedures with each sample: isolate mononuclear cells by density gradient centrifugation, perform cell counts on blood and bone marrow, cryopreserve cells, isolate and cryopreserve biological fluids. (25%) Perform testing of biological samples, including immunophenotyping for surface antigens, intracellular stains, routine flow cytometry acquisition and analysis, radioactive assays (cytotoxicity and proliferation), and qPCR. Under direction of laboratory supervisor, perform additional testing of samples to answer experimental questions and/or to develop new immunoassays. (15%) Manage sample data by making calculations from measured data and entering specimen information and test results into laboratory, repository, and study databases. Summarize data and send results as needed to the study investigator (10%) Maintain laboratory equipment and supplies. Perform calibration and quality control on equipment (5%) Analyze and report data using Excel spreadsheets, Word documents, and Power Point presentations to summarize experiments and results, present data at lab meetings.
